原神祈愿记录重构式管理:本地数据驱动的抽卡决策解决方案
在游戏数据管理领域,原神玩家长期面临抽卡记录碎片化、多账号数据混乱、换设备后记录丢失等核心痛点。genshin-wish-export作为一款基于Electron开发的开源工具,通过创新的本地存储架构与双模式数据采集技术,实现了从数据捕获到深度分析的全流程闭环。本文将系统解析其技术突破点,提供实战部署指南,并通过典型用户场景展示工具如何将原始抽卡数据转化为理性决策依据。
场景痛点:抽卡数据管理的三大核心矛盾
当玩家小王在新设备登录游戏时,发现过去一年积累的抽卡记录全部丢失;代练工作室的李经理需要在10个账号间频繁切换,每次都要重新配置数据路径;数据分析师小张希望基于历史抽卡数据建立概率模型,却苦于原始数据分散在多个Excel表格中。这些真实场景暴露了传统管理方式的深层矛盾:
数据主权与便捷性的冲突:第三方平台要求上传数据才能分析,带来隐私泄露风险;本地记录则面临设备迁移困难。
多账号管理的复杂性:手动区分不同账号的抽卡记录易出错,切换账号时配置繁琐。
数据价值挖掘障碍:原始抽卡数据缺乏结构化组织,难以进行概率计算与趋势分析。

图:工具主界面展示三大祈愿池的抽卡分布饼图及核心数据指标,支持多维度筛选与导出
实操检查点
- 你当前使用的抽卡记录方式是否存在数据丢失风险?
- 管理多个游戏账号时,如何确保数据隔离与快速切换?
- 能否实时获取当前抽卡的保底进度与概率预测?
技术突破:构建本地数据管理的三重防护网
genshin-wish-export通过三项核心技术创新,重新定义了游戏数据管理的安全与效率标准。这些技术不仅解决了传统方案的痛点,更开创了本地数据价值挖掘的新可能。
双模式数据采集:日志解析与代理捕获的协同机制
工具首创"双引擎"数据获取方案,兼顾安全性与兼容性:
- 日志解析模式:直接读取游戏本地日志文件(
Genshin Impact Game\output_log.txt),无需网络传输,数据获取速度提升40%。 - 代理捕获模式:内置轻量级代理服务器(基于node-mitmproxy.js实现),自动拦截游戏与服务器间的祈愿记录API请求,在网络环境受限情况下仍能稳定工作。
这种混合架构使数据获取成功率从同类工具的75%提升至98.6%,特别适用于不同网络环境下的灵活部署。
沙箱化账号隔离:基于用户配置文件的环境切换
通过创新的"用户配置文件"机制,实现账号数据的彻底隔离:
- 每个账号生成独立的
userData文件夹,包含配置信息、抽卡记录与统计数据 - 切换账号时仅需加载对应配置文件,平均切换时间控制在3秒内
- 支持无限账号创建,满足代练工作室、家庭共享等多场景需求
这一机制解决了传统工具"账号数据混合存储"的顽疾,使多账号管理效率提升300%。
UIGF数据标准:跨工具协作的通用语言
工具全面支持UIGF(Unified Genshin Impact Wish Format)数据标准:
- 导出文件包含32项标准化字段,涵盖抽卡时间、物品星级、保底状态等关键信息
- 支持JSON与Excel双格式导出,可直接对接Python数据分析库或BI工具
- 数据结构符合行业规范,确保与其他原神辅助工具的无缝协作
UIGF标准的应用使数据复用率提升65%,为高级玩家的自定义分析提供了坚实基础。
实操检查点
- 你能区分日志解析与代理模式的适用场景吗?
- 沙箱化账号隔离如何保障数据安全性?
- UIGF标准对数据后续分析有何价值?
实战指南:从部署到进阶的全流程操作
环境部署:三步构建本地化数据中心
操作目标:在15分钟内完成工具的安装与基础配置
执行要点:
# 克隆项目仓库
git clone https://gitcode.com/GitHub_Trending/ge/genshin-wish-export
# 进入项目目录并安装依赖
cd genshin-wish-export
yarn install
# 根据操作系统选择构建命令
# Windows系统
yarn build:win64
# macOS系统
yarn build:mac
# Linux系统
yarn build:linux
验证方法:构建完成后在build目录找到对应系统的安装包,安装后启动工具,检查主界面是否正常加载。
数据采集:双模式配置与故障排除
操作目标:成功获取至少一个账号的抽卡记录
执行要点:
-
日志模式配置:
- 确认游戏已关闭,工具会自动定位日志文件路径
- 点击"更新数据"按钮,等待日志解析完成(通常<30秒)
-
代理模式配置:
- 在设置界面启用"代理模式",工具会自动配置系统代理
- 启动游戏并打开祈愿历史页面,工具将自动捕获authKey
验证方法:数据获取成功后,主界面会显示三大祈愿池的统计数据与饼图。
高级应用:数据导出与二次分析
操作目标:导出标准化数据并进行基础概率分析
执行要点:
- 点击"导出Excel"按钮,选择存储路径
- 导出文件包含以下核心工作表:
- 原始抽卡记录(按时间排序)
- 各卡池统计数据(含五星出货率、平均抽数等)
- 保底进度追踪(当前连续未出五星次数)
验证方法:用Excel打开导出文件,检查"五星平均出货次数"是否在官方概率区间内(73-80抽)。
实操检查点
- 如何判断当前数据采集模式是否正常工作?
- 导出的Excel文件中,哪些字段对概率分析最重要?
- 多账号切换时,如何确保数据不会混淆?
用户场景图谱:三类典型用户的价值实现路径
休闲玩家:从"凭感觉抽卡"到"理性规划"
用户画像:每天游戏时间1-2小时,希望优化原石使用效率的普通玩家
核心需求:避免冲动抽卡,确保关键角色获取
工具应用:
- 设置"保底预警":当连续未出五星达到70抽时自动提醒
- 导出月度抽卡报表,分析原石消耗结构
- 对比不同卡池的实际出货概率与官方数据
价值体现:通过工具辅助,休闲玩家平均可减少25% 的无效原石消耗,关键角色获取率提升18%。
代练工作室:多账号管理的效率革命
用户画像:同时管理10+账号的专业代练人员
核心需求:快速切换账号环境,生成标准化抽卡报告
工具应用:
- 创建独立账号配置文件,3秒完成环境切换
- 批量导出各账号抽卡数据,生成对比报表
- 设置数据自动备份,防止客户数据丢失
价值体现:代练效率提升40%,账号管理错误率从15%降至2% 以下。
数据分析师:构建个性化抽卡概率模型
用户画像:具备编程能力,希望深入挖掘抽卡数据规律的高级玩家
核心需求:获取标准化数据,进行自定义统计分析
工具应用:
- 导出JSON格式数据,使用Python进行时间序列分析
- 构建蒙特卡洛模拟,预测不同抽卡策略的期望收益
- 对比个人数据与社区平均水平,识别异常概率事件
价值体现:数据分析效率提升70%,自定义模型预测准确率达89%。
实操检查点
- 你属于哪类用户场景?工具的哪些功能最能解决你的痛点?
- 如何利用工具数据制定下一个版本的抽卡计划?
- 多账号管理中,如何设置差异化的数据备份策略?
价值延伸:从数据记录到游戏资源管理平台
genshin-wish-export正在从单纯的记录工具进化为综合性游戏资源管理平台。通过持续迭代,开发团队计划在未来版本中推出三大创新功能:
数据同步助手:采用AES-256加密算法的跨设备迁移方案,用户可通过加密压缩包安全转移数据,解决换设备记录丢失问题。
抽卡模拟器:基于个人历史数据训练的概率预测模型,可模拟不同抽卡策略的期望结果,辅助玩家制定最优资源分配方案。
社区数据对比:本地计算的匿名统计功能,让玩家在不泄露原始数据的前提下,了解自己的抽卡运气在全球玩家中的位置。
这些功能将进一步释放本地数据的价值,帮助玩家实现从"数据记录"到"决策支持"的跃升,最终达成"理性抽卡,快乐游戏"的核心目标。
实操检查点
- 你最期待工具的哪个未来功能?它能解决你什么问题?
- 如何利用当前版本功能为未来的数据同步做准备?
- 本地数据的长期价值对你的游戏体验有何影响?
通过本文的系统解析,我们可以看到genshin-wish-export如何通过技术创新解决传统抽卡记录管理的痛点。无论是休闲玩家、代练工作室还是数据分析师,都能从中找到提升效率、优化决策的实用方案。随着工具的持续进化,本地数据管理将成为游戏玩家必备的核心能力,让每一次抽卡都建立在理性分析的基础上,真正实现"数据驱动的游戏乐趣"。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5-w4a8GLM-5-w4a8基于混合专家架构,专为复杂系统工程与长周期智能体任务设计。支持单/多节点部署,适配Atlas 800T A3,采用w4a8量化技术,结合vLLM推理优化,高效平衡性能与精度,助力智能应用开发Jinja00
jiuwenclawJiuwenClaw 是一款基于openJiuwen开发的智能AI Agent,它能够将大语言模型的强大能力,通过你日常使用的各类通讯应用,直接延伸至你的指尖。Python0193-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
AtomGit城市坐标计划AtomGit 城市坐标计划开启!让开源有坐标,让城市有星火。致力于与城市合伙人共同构建并长期运营一个健康、活跃的本地开发者生态。01
awesome-zig一个关于 Zig 优秀库及资源的协作列表。Makefile00
